in snapdragons, the allele for red flowers (R) is an incomplete dominant cross with the allele for white flowers (R'). if a red snapdragon (mom) is crossed with a white snapdragon (dad), what are the probable genotypes and phenotypes of the F1 generation?

Allele key
- R = allele for red flower color
- R' = allele for white flower color
(These show incomplete dominance: R/R gives red, R'/R' gives white, R/R' gives intermediate/pink.)
Parent genotypes
- Mom (red): ♀ = RR
- Dad (white): ♂ = R'R'
Punnett square (♀ across top, ♂ down left)
♀ (mom)
R R
♂ R' | R R' | R R' |
R' | R R' | R R' |
F1 results
- Genotypes: 100% R R' (all heterozygous)
- Phenotypes: 100% pink (intermediate color)
- Ratios: genotypic 100% R R'; phenotypic 100% pink (0% red, 0% white)
